Book excerpt: Strategies for teacher selection, recruitment, and retention are summarized in this report, which is based on results of a national survey of trends, practices, and opinions of school administrators. Thirteen chapters are contained in three sections, which deal specifically with the teacher selection, recruitment, and retention processes. The first part on teacher selection provides information on the qualities of good teaching, traits for excellence, standards for teacher selection, and selection procedures and strategies. Part 2 on teacher recruitment describes locating areas of teacher supply, planning the recruitment effort, and improving recruitment strategies. Part 3 examines factors for teacher commitment and mobility, outlines strategies for keeping quality teachers, identifies factors for teacher retention, and discusses the role of salary schedules and incentives for growth. Examples of successful school district strategies are included at the end of each section. (LMI)

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This "how-to" guide provides help in recruiting, hiring, and retaining high-quality teachers. The author outlines the hiring process step by step, from developing job advertisements through writing an offer of employment, and provides useful handouts of interview questions adaptable for all grade levels and subjects; assessment tools for initial paperwork, phone interviews, and onsite interviews; and information on illegal questions and topics to avoid during the interview process. This resource concludes with strategies for acclimating new teachers to the school and greater community and implementing new teacher induction programs.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This paper examines the characteristics of an effective peer teacher and the relationship between these characteristics and the selection process. The benefits of a peer teaching program are discussed. It is suggested that by attending to and selecting for effective peer teacher characteristic the benefits of a peer teaching program can be heightened and reinforced. The Osteopathic Principles and Practices (O.P & P.) Teaching Fellowship program at the College of Osteopathic Medicine of the Pacific and the selection process of the O.P. & . P. fellows are evaluated. Recommendations are made on how the selection of the fellows could be improved thereby heightening the benefits of this peer teaching program.

Book excerpt: With dialogue and dialogic teaching as upcoming buzz-words, we face a familiar mix of danger and opportunity. The opportunity is to transform classroom talk, increase pupil engagement, and lift literacy standards from their current plateau. The danger is that a powerful idea will be jargonised before it is even understood, let alone implemented, and that practice claiming to be dialogic will be little more than re-branded chalk and talk or ill-focused discussion. Dialogic teaching is about more than applying tips such as less hands-up bidding. It demands changes - in the handling of classroom space and time; in the balance of talk, reading and writing; in the relationship between speaker and listener; and in the content and dynamics of talk itself.

Book excerpt: This work reports the findings of the Professional Competence of Teachers, Cognitively Activating Instruction, and Development of Students ́ Mathematical Literacy project (COACTIV). COACTIV applies a broad, innovative conceptualization of teacher competence to examine how mathematics teachers’ knowledge, beliefs, motivational orientations, and self-regulation skills influence their instructional practice and teaching outcomes In this project data was collected on various aspects of teacher competence and classroom instruction from the perspective of both the teachers themselves and their students. Moreover, it gauges the effects of these teacher characteristics on student learning, as indexed by the progress students in each class. Questions addressed in the study which are reported in this volume include: What are the characteristics of successful teaching? What distinguishes teachers who succeed in their profession? How can the quality of instruction be improved?
